Shelter Staff made the following comments about this animal:
Bella was brought in as an owner surrender. We don't know much about her, however she is a very nervous girl around new people. With some time and patience she has come around to us and is easily encouraged with treats. Don't let her demeanor in the kennel sway you from considering her for adoption: she is VERY affectionate and will even do a little dance when getting pets. Bella loves to rub up against you when she wants cuddles and has some interest in soft squeaky toys but she is more interested in getting attention. We think she would do best in an adult only home or with calm and quiet teens. Loud noises and fast movements startle her. No cats please. Bella is curious but nervous about dogs. We have added her to our Dogs Playing for Life Playgroup and have decided that she is too afraid of other dogs and would do best as the only pet in the household. She may be able to go on doggy playdates however her adopters will need to use their discretion and do a very slow introduction and always supervise--she tends to prefer males. We think Bella should do fine in an apartment as long as she gets plenty of daily exercise however we are not sure about what training she has received (we think she will need potty training and obedience training). Please be sure to check your lease agreement as bully breeds are frequently not allowed in leasing situations or they may have a weight requirement. She walks well on a leash but does pull a little bit.

Bella has come along nicely since her arrival. She is a House Hippo for sure! She loves to wear comfy PJ's and cuddle up with you on the couch. She will need someone who is willing to socialize her with strangers and help her to feel secure about outings. She is lovely and would like to meet you today!
